It is desired to supply a current of `2A` through a resistance of `10Omega` As many as `20`calls are pravided each of `e.m.f.2V` and resistance `0.5Omega` Two friends Rajeev and sanjeev try their hand on the problem Rajeev success but sanjeev falls
Read the above passage and answer the following question:
(i) Justify the set tip up of Rajeev?
(ii) What neight have gone with sanjeev when he gets be gets `1.4A` current in the external load?
(iii) What are the basic value shown by Rajeev and sanjeev in their work ?

Text Solution

Verified by Experts

Here`n = 20: epsilon = 2V: r = 0.5Omega : R = 10 Omega`
If all the `20` cells are currectly connected in series to the exerted load of resistance `R` resistance `R` then corrent in load is
`I = (n epsilon )/(R + nr) = (20 xx 2)/(10 + 20 xx 0.5) = 2A`
`R` mean Rajeev set up is correct
(ii) If one cell is wrogly connected in series arrengement of cells , it then reduce the total `e.m.f.` of the set up by an amount to two times the `e.m.f` cell Let `m` cell be connected wrongly by sanjeev in series of total `n` cell , then be get the current `1.4A` in the external of resistance `R( = 10 Omega )` .Thereforte
`I = 14 = ((n - 2m)epsilon)/((R +nr)) = ((20 - 2m) xx 2)/(10+20 xx 0.5)`
On solving we get `m = 3` it means three cell are connected wrong by sanjeev ltb rgt (iii) Rajeev has proper knowledge and careful handing of the apparation .That is why be got the required result from his setup sanjeev 's knowladge is incomplate and his handing is careless That is why he could not get the required Hence to get proper result one has to be careful and should plane all loopholes
